It’s my birthday brunch and we decided to check out the Sconery.
Food: We got the big breakfast and had it to share. Even after splitting it into two the servings were still huge. Good quality bacon, sausages, egg and hash brown. Quentin was fascinated with the round sourdough biscuit tasting cookie looking pastry that came with the meal (brioche or English muffin - we had to ask the chef what it was). For dessert we got the Dates + Custard Scones and it was heavenly.
Ambiance: Love the straightforwardness of the decor. Exposed brick as interior?Yes to that! And who would have thought green pool tiles would work? It did. My favorite part is the exposed kitchen. You can see how your food is made. Makes for great entertainment when waiting for your meal.
People: The staff were friendly and accommodating. Love how the cook acknowledges people as she makes the meal.
Room for improvement: Quentin’s flat white was good but my iced latte needs a bit of work.
Overall it was such a great brunch experience. I can see why people line up to see what’s on the cabinet and grab one to go.

Read moreWe went for a weekend in Hamilton and wanted to try a local cafe for breakfast. We found this one on Google and chose it due to its great rating. We've waited for more than 45 minutes for our breakfast to arrive. Even the drinks were brought to the table quite late. After 45 minutes we asked the waiter what was going on and explained we would soon have to leave. She didn't come back to us with any news so after a few other minutes we decided to go and pay for the drinks and leave. There was not enough time left for us to eat... However when she saw us getting up she came and said it was going to take longer!!! We waited for more minutes at the counter while we explained again that we waited so long that we wouldn't have had time to eat. They offered to pack the food for us and take it away but it wasn't ready yet and also imagine eating eggs from a takeaway container and in the car as we really needed to hit the road at that point. They waived the drinks charge for us and apologised but we left hungry and very frustrated. So check with them about the waiting time if you are hungry or have to leave in an hour.
